Rods is good NutraMar is better both is best :). also since you have a tang get some type of seaweed, I use J Sprungs, not sure what is the best. but both my angel and tang both eat it, as well as a wrasse.
 
I'm currently using San Francisco Bay's Cyclops and Marine Cuisine. Everything seems really happy, I plan on starting to feed Rod's food as soon as I get to a store that has it lol
 
buy a seafood mixture at an asian store for like $3-4 a bag, and will feed your tank for at least 4 months. I use that and add some dried fish food and some nori strips. Fish are doing fine and healthy for 8+ months now. A heck of a lot cheaper going this route.
 
Mostly Mysis rinsed well and Rods food and dried nori from an Asian market. Sometimes i may add in some prawn eggs from Nutramar. I used to feed pellets as treats once in a while, but ran out and haven't bought any recently.
